Abstract

A radiation filter for reducing transmission of an unwanted wavelength of radiation. The radiation filter includes zirconium and SiN. The radiation filter may form part of a radiation sensor including a passivation layer arranged to receive radiation transmitted by the radiation filter, a photodiode arranged to receive radiation transmitted by the passivation layer, and circuit elements connected to the photodiode. The radiation sensor may perform optical measurements as part of an extreme ultraviolet lithographic apparatus or a lithographic tool.
